### Step 2: Migrate the deploy-status bot

The Lanternjaw bot now posts deploy status to Thrushline channels instead of the retired Copperwick rooms. Point the bot at the new gateway, re-enroll it in each team channel, and verify it announces a test deploy before cutting over. Once confirmed, apply the configuration values listed below and restart the bot.

service settings:
oliath:
  log_level: debug
  metrics_host: metrics.oliath.zemvarsys.internal
  pool_size: 8

Subject: Websocket reconnect fix ready for review

Hey all — the Fernwick client was dropping its session on every reconnect because we reset the backoff timer before the auth handshake finished. Classic race. I moved the timer reset into the post-handshake callback and added a jitter cap so we don't hammer the gateway after a blip. Tested against the Harborline staging cluster for two hours with forced disconnects every 30s; zero dropped sessions. Please review the retry-state diff carefully. The candidate build is tagged with the token below.

build token for fahaf-yagef: htk4_2b68

Handover for the Brindlewood SQL lint pipeline. Rules live in the lintconf repo; the sqlguard job blocks merges on unquoted identifiers, missing WHERE clauses in deletes, and grant statements outside the approved schema list. Nothing exotic. One thing for your review: the lint bot's vault account occasionally locks after config rotations. When that happens, recovery uses a passphrase rather than the usual token, and it's noted below.

unlock words, bafof-kawef: soreth-nordor-belwyn-gorvan-julael-belys

Ticket #2907 — Signature check fails on report builder export

Support: customers exporting from the Tallyvane report builder see a signature verification error after the sorting-stability patch. The patch changed row ordering in grouped exports, which altered the serialized payload, so exports signed before the patch now fail verification against cached manifests. Advise customers to regenerate reports; old exports cannot be re-verified. Fresh exports are signed with the key below.

signing key of fadug-haweg = bky19_x2JJNa4RuE34mQa9TgK